Black Borrowers Hit Hard as SAVE Plan Ends
from AURN News · host Jamie Jackson, Ebony McMorris, Clay Cane
The Department of Education is ending the SAVE student loan repayment plan, a program introduced under President Joe Biden to ease repayment and provide debt relief.
